Description:

A cool boulder problem with rock unlike anything I have seen in Arkansas. Polished rock- Sandstone or limestone?? This problem lies at the rapid above the Washing Machine rapid (i think-may have to look around). It you are at the right location, looking upstream at this rapid during low water is a good size over hang on the right side of the rapid. Several variations exist for this one. SDS down low as far to the left as you can and traverse right and top out moving up and over the overhang roof. We thought is was unique and a fun problem.
